Many founders launch a Shopify store expecting sales to start immediately. However, simply having an online store does not guarantee conversions.
If your store receives visitors but very few orders, the issue often comes down to design, messaging, or user experience problems. Here are some common reasons why Shopify stores struggle to convert.
Unclear brand messaging
When someone lands on your website, they should immediately understand three things:
-
what you sell
-
who it is for
-
why it is different
If visitors cannot figure this out within a few seconds, they will likely leave the site.
Your homepage should clearly communicate your brand identity and guide visitors toward exploring your products.
Weak product page structure
Product pages are where buying decisions happen.
If your product pages are poorly structured or missing important information, customers may hesitate to purchase.
Common issues include:
-
vague product descriptions
-
missing product benefits
-
low quality images
-
cluttered layouts
A strong product page answers customer questions before they even ask them.
Slow website speed
Website performance plays a major role in ecommerce conversions.
If your Shopify store loads slowly, many visitors will leave before they even see your products.
Slow speed often comes from:
-
large, unoptimized images
-
heavy themes
-
too many installed apps
Improving website performance can significantly increase conversions and improve the overall user experience.
Lack of trust signals
Online shoppers want reassurance before completing a purchase.
Your website should clearly communicate trust and credibility.
Important trust signals include:
-
customer reviews
-
clear shipping policies
-
return information
-
secure checkout indicators
Without these elements, visitors may hesitate to buy from your store.
Weak brand identity
Successful ecommerce stores feel like real brands rather than simple product catalogs.
Strong branding includes:
-
consistent colors and typography
-
professional product photography
-
cohesive storytelling
A well-designed Shopify store builds emotional trust, which plays an important role in conversion.
